Understanding the Customization Process for CNC Turning Accessories and Its Benefits

In the world of CNC (Computer Numerical Control) machining, customization is key. Whether it's a specialized cutter, a custom fixture, or a tailored workholding device, having accessories that are tailored to your specific needs can significantly enhance the efficiency and precision of your CNC turning operations. Let's explore how the customization process for CNC turning accessories works and the benefits it brings.

The Customization Process

The customization process for CNC turning accessories typically begins with a consultation. This is where you discuss your specific requirements, machine specifications, and the materials you'll be working with. The manufacturer or supplier will then assess your needs and recommend suitable options.

Next comes the design phase. Based on your requirements, the manufacturer will create a detailed design for the accessory. This design will take into account factors like tool geometry, material compatibility, and fixture positioning. You'll have the opportunity to review and provide feedback on the design to ensure it meets your expectations.

Once the design is finalized, the manufacturing process begins. High-precision machinery is used to create the accessory according to the specifications. Quality control measures are implemented to ensure that each accessory meets strict standards for accuracy, durability, and performance.

Finally, the customized accessory is delivered to you for installation and use. The manufacturer may also provide support and training to ensure you can get the most out of your new accessory.

Benefits of Customization

The benefits of customizing your CNC turning accessories are numerous:

Improved Precision: Custom accessories are designed specifically for your machine and application. This ensures that they fit perfectly and provide the highest level of precision possible.

Enhanced Efficiency: By using accessories that are tailored to your needs, you can reduce setup time, improve tool changing processes, and streamline your workflow. This leads to increased efficiency and faster turnaround times.

Increased Flexibility: Custom accessories allow you to work with a wider range of materials and achieve more complex geometries. They provide you with the flexibility to adapt to changing project requirements and customer needs.

Cost Savings: While custom accessories may have a higher upfront cost, they can often lead to cost savings over time. By reducing setup time, minimizing tool wear, and improving material utilization, you can reduce overall operating costs.

Enhanced Competitiveness: Having custom accessories that meet your specific needs can give you a competitive advantage. You'll be able to offer higher-quality products and services at faster speeds, making you more attractive to customers.

In conclusion, customizing your CNC turning accessories is a smart investment that can pay dividends in terms of precision, efficiency, flexibility, cost savings, and competitiveness.
